diff --git a/android/src/main/java/com/swmansion/reanimated/nodes/OperatorNode.java b/android/src/main/java/com/swmansion/reanimated/nodes/OperatorNode.java index b9f154de08f..bf3d6ab46b9 100644 --- a/android/src/main/java/com/swmansion/reanimated/nodes/OperatorNode.java +++ b/android/src/main/java/com/swmansion/reanimated/nodes/OperatorNode.java @@ -183,6 +183,9 @@ public double evaluate(Node[] input) { private static final Operator LESS_THAN = new CompOperator() { @Override public boolean eval(Double x, Double y) { + if (x == null || y == null) { + return false; + } return x < y; } }; @@ -198,6 +201,9 @@ public boolean eval(Double x, Double y) { private static final Operator GREATER_THAN = new CompOperator() { @Override public boolean eval(Double x, Double y) { + if (x == null || y == null) { + return false; + } return x > y; } };